Output d8966f45060832944f80fa3786dbf7a0ffe04da64c2f6fb8eca29e2061090165:0

value
3501174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6faf9a84235e90dbcc36ebf01093642f99019035 OP_EQUAL
address
3BsZHzE9b1TxJE3BpPr1krsia3C5vLzXAg
transaction
d8966f45060832944f80fa3786dbf7a0ffe04da64c2f6fb8eca29e2061090165
confirmations
229038
spent
true